Luton 3 Stockport 1: Wells at the double as Town win Vertu Trophy

April 12, 2026 James Cunliffe Comments Off on Luton 3 Stockport 1: Wells at the double as Town win Vertu Trophy

Nahki Wells bagged a Wembley brace as Luton came from behind to win the Vertu Trophy to earn Jack Wilshere his first silverware as a manager. The striker, who was an injury doubt before the […]

About The Lutonian

The Lutonian is a 21st century independent news desk for a modern, forward-thinking Luton.

We are here to report on the news, sport and culture that matters to you, with journalism by Lutonians for Lutonians.

Our town is changing for the better, so it’s time to start shouting about it while also celebrating more of the things, places and people that bring us together and make life worth living.

You don’t need to have been born here, you don’t need to live here, but if you carry Luton and, more importantly, its people in your heart, then you are a Lutonian and you are in the right place. Welcome.
